On the way to this years Euro in Kilarney the screw came out of my pickup and destroyed my stator. Luckily I had a spare but no means of timing it in. I deliberately set it on the retarded side to play safe as I had Mark Tidd on the back and a fekin long way to go :shocking:

Anyway, the scoot was a bit sluggish but would pickup and then start 4 stroking at about 3/4 throttle in all gears (with Mark on the back I didn't achieve that in 4th ;) ). I've not changed anything since we got back and have just been out to the shops (8 mile run) on it and managed to get it to 4 stroke flat out in 4th at 65mph(Garmin). On leaving to come back it wouldn't fire up as normal but did run on the choke until I turned it off at which point the engine died and wouldn't fire up with or without the choke. Took the plug out which was quite black and messy so stuck a new one in and it fired up straight away. Now for the strange bit, the 4 stroking has completely gone :? I actually saw just over 65mph in 3rd on the way back :shock: its never done that before, 60 mph was the best I had doing some carb fine tuning on the morning I left for Ireland. Just wish the road had been clearer so I could have seen what it would do in 4th ;)

Is it likely that a plug would do this or have I developed an air leak :?
